WebFind the area and perimeter of a sector with a radius of 10 feet and an arc length of 12.56 feet. Solution: The radius of sector = r = 10 feet Arc length = l = 12.56 feet Area of the sector without an angle = l r 2 = 12.56 × 10 2 = 62.8 sq. feet Perimeter of sector = 2 r + l = 2 ( 10) + 12.56 = 32.56 feet. WebThe formula for the perimeter of the sector of a circle is given below : Perimeter of sector = radius + radius + arc length Perimeter of sector = 2 radius + arc length Arc length is … WebThe length of the arc around an entire circle is called the circumference of that circle.
